EC2인스턴스는 여러 종류가 있고 용도에 따라 다르게 사용합니다.
이름을 통해서 인스턴스의 종류와 특성을 유추할 수 있습니다.
예를 들어 m5.2xlarge라는 유형의 인스턴스에서
m은 인스턴스 클래스를 보여주고
5는 세대를 뜻합니다.
2xlarge는 클래스 내에서의 인스턴스의 크기를 의미합니다.
(크기가 클수록 더 많은 메모리와 CPU를 가집니다.)
클래스의 종류로는 4가지가 있고 상황에 맞게 선택 하여 사용하면 됩니다.
1. 범용인스턴스- 웹서버나 코드저장소 등 다양한 작업(컴퓨팅, 메모리, 네트워킹)에 사용(M, T, A)으로 시작합니다.
ex) 앞에서 프리티어로 사용했던 t2.micro
2. 컴퓨팅 최적화 인스턴스 - 컴퓨터 집약 작업의 최적화되어 있고 사용되는(c)로 시작합니다.
ex) 일부 데이터의 일괄처리, 미디어 트랜스 코딩, 고성능 웹서버, 머신러닝, 게임 등에 사용
3. 메모리 최적화 인스턴스- 빠르게 대규모의 데이터셋을 처리할 수 있는 인스턴스로 (r, x, z,)로 시작합니다
ex) 고성능 DB, 엘라스틱 캐시, 비즈니스 인텔리전스 등에 사용
4. 스토리지 최적화 인스턴스 - 로컬 스토리지에서 대규모 데이터셋에 액세스가능한 인스턴스로 (I, P, H1)으로 시작합니다.
ec) OLTP, noSQL 데이터 베이스, 파일 분산 시스템 등에 사용
이번 포스팅은 인스턴스 클래의 종류에 대해서 알아보았습니다.
https://aws.amazon.com/ko/ec2/instance-types/
컴퓨팅 - Amazon EC2 인스턴스 유형 - AWS
aws.amazon.com
링크를 통해서 추가되거나 새로 생성되는 인스턴스 클래스에 대해서 알아볼 수 있습니다
'AWS > EC2' 카테고리의 다른 글
LB(로드밸런서) -ALB/NLB 설정 (0) | 2024.12.05 |
---|---|
EC2 인스턴스 결제에 따른 종류 (0) | 2024.05.02 |
EC2 보안그룹 실습 (0) | 2024.04.30 |
EC2-보안그룹 (0) | 2024.04.26 |
EC2 인스턴스 - 웹서버 생성 후 접속 (0) | 2024.04.26 |